Adventure plate should have options for playstyles that cover out-of-game activities, as well as more options for in-game activities.
In-game activities:
- Main Scenario Quest (New Game+) - we have a MSQ option, but no NG+ specifically
- collection (minion, mount, orchestrion, sightseeing log, emotes)
- lore/quests - for people who obsess with lore so much that they clear every quest and level every job
- triple triad
- mahjong
- squadrons
- community event hosting
- community organization (FC, LS, CWLS) - it's not an easy task being the leader of a FC!
Out-of-game activities:
- lore/quests - for people who organize and summarize dialog and flavor text (there's so much of it)
- community organization
- event hosting
- Lodestone - did you know it's also a social network?
- official forums - you are here!
- non-official forums
- play guide/walkthroughs - may be combined with the next one
- fan site building
- fan artwork/music/prop/cosplay/handcraft
- fan videos/livestreamer

You have to right click the saved portrait on the portrait list, then select Apply to Adventurer Plate in the drop down menu.
